Family friendly hiking trails around Jihomoravský kraj traverse a diverse landscape featuring dramatic limestone ridges, extensive vineyards, and deep river valleys. The region is characterized by significant karst formations, including gorges and cave systems, alongside expansive cultural landscapes with chateaux and parklands. Hikers can explore varied terrains from the Pálava Hills to the tranquil Dyje River valley in Podyjí National Park. This blend of natural beauty and historical sites provides a range of outdoor experiences for families.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many family-friendly hiking trails are available in Jihomoravský kraj?

Jihomoravský kraj offers a wide variety of family-friendly hiking trails. You'll find over 280 easy routes, perfect for families, among the more than 600 total hiking tours available in the region.

Are there trails suitable for strollers or very young children?

Yes, many areas in Jihomoravský kraj are ideal for strollers and young children. The Lednice Castle – Lednice Castle loop from Lednice, for example, is an easy route through the relatively flat terrain of the Lednice-Valtice Cultural Landscape, which is well-suited for relaxed walks. The park-like settings and tree-lined avenues make it very accessible.

What kind of terrain can we expect on family hikes in Jihomoravský kraj?

The region offers diverse terrain. In areas like the Lednice-Valtice Cultural Landscape, you'll find mostly flat paths, perfect for leisurely strolls. The Pálava Protected Landscape Area features rolling hills and vineyards, while the Moravian Karst has more varied terrain with forests and gorges. Many family routes are designed to be manageable, with gentle ascents and descents.

What natural features or landmarks can we discover on family hikes?

You can explore a wealth of natural beauty and historical landmarks. In the Pálava area, you might encounter dramatic limestone ridges and vineyards. The Moravian Karst is famous for its caves and gorges, including the impressive Macocha Abyss and Punkva Cave. The Lednice-Valtice Cultural Landscape boasts grand chateaux and follies. For example, the Macocha Abyss – View of the Punkva River Gorge loop offers stunning views of the karst landscape.

Can we combine hiking with cultural sights like castles or chateaux?

Absolutely! The Jihomoravský kraj is rich in cultural heritage. The Lednice-Valtice Cultural Landscape, a UNESCO World Heritage site, is perfect for combining easy walks with visits to the magnificent Lednice and Valtice chateaux, as well as numerous follies and temples scattered throughout the grounds. You can also find romantic castle ruins like Děvičky in the Pálava Hills.

Is it possible to reach family-friendly trails using public transport?

Yes, many areas are accessible by public transport, especially around larger towns like Brno and popular tourist destinations such as Lednice-Valtice and parts of the Moravian Karst. It's always recommended to check local bus and train schedules in advance for specific trailheads.

Are there dog-friendly options for family hikes?

Many trails in Jihomoravský kraj are dog-friendly, allowing your furry family members to join the adventure. However, specific rules may apply in protected areas like national parks (e.g., Podyjí National Park) or nature reserves, often requiring dogs to be on a leash. Always check local regulations for the specific area you plan to visit.

When is the best time of year for family hiking in Jihomoravský kraj?

Spring (April-May) and autumn (September-October) are generally the best times for family hiking, offering pleasant temperatures and beautiful scenery, from blooming wildflowers to vibrant autumn leaves. Summer can be warm, but shaded forest trails in areas like the Moravian Karst provide a refreshing escape. Winter walks are also possible, especially on well-maintained paths, but require appropriate gear.

Are there places to eat or rest near the family hiking trails?

Yes, you'll find various options for refreshments and rest. Charming wine villages in the Pálava region offer opportunities to stop at local wine cellars. In the Lednice-Valtice area, there are cafes and restaurants near the chateaux. Even near Brno, trails like the Zelný Trh (Vegetable Market) – Špilberk Castle loop lead you close to urban amenities. Many popular hiking areas have kiosks or small eateries, especially during peak season.

Do we need any special permits for hiking in protected areas?

Generally, no special permits are required for hiking on marked trails in protected areas like the Pálava Protected Landscape Area or Podyjí National Park. However, it's crucial to stay on designated paths to protect the natural environment. For specific activities or off-trail exploration, it's always best to consult the local park authority websites. You can find more information about hiking in the region on Visit Czechia.

Are there any circular routes suitable for families?

Yes, many family-friendly trails in Jihomoravský kraj are designed as circular routes, making them convenient for day trips. The Lednice Castle – Lednice Castle loop is a great example, allowing you to start and end at the same point after exploring the beautiful cultural landscape.

What can families explore in the Moravian Karst area?

The Moravian Karst offers a unique adventure for families. You can hike through picturesque forests and gorges, visit viewpoints overlooking the Macocha Abyss, and even explore accessible cave systems like Punkevní Cave, which often includes boat rides on the underground Punkva River. The Macocha Abyss – View of the Punkva River Gorge loop is an easy route that showcases some of the area's highlights.

Are there any family-friendly trails with playgrounds?

While specific playgrounds directly on trails might vary, many towns and villages near popular hiking areas, especially in the Lednice-Valtice Cultural Landscape or around Brno, offer public playgrounds. It's a good idea to check local maps or tourist information for playgrounds in the vicinity of your chosen trailhead to combine hiking with playtime for the kids.
